    My new Wizard Cooling Radiator- 68 Barracuda

    The original radiator tank design overhangs on the fan side of the radiator by about 3/4". The original shroud bolted up fine to the aluminum radiator and would have functioned properly, but it left a 3/4" gap on the top since it was designed to work with that overhang I mentioned. The...

  12. rob_robinson87

    NEW radiator

    Yeah, be careful on the part numbers. The first one they sent to me which they listed for a 68 Barracuda didn't fit. The bottom tank was too big and hit the bottom. I luckily saw an old photo from their old site that had a different part number. I called and they sent me the drawings and...
